Since 2000, the food self-sufficiency ratio has remained approximately 40% on a caloric basis. Japanese food wastage (i.e., food losses and food waste) is estimated to have been 6.42 million tonnes (50 kg per capita of wastage) in 2012.

WebFood Waste in Japan. According to Ministry of Agriculture, Forestry and Fisheries, more than 5.7 million tons of edible food is discarded in 2024 in Japan. There is a trend of reduction, but still a worrisome amount. This … WebIn Japan, the Act on Promotion of Food Loss and Waste Reduction came into force on October 1, 2024. This law defines reduction of food loss as a social measure for preventing still-edible foods from being discarded. It …
